Inspired by a classic quiz show, Millionaire: Trivia Game Show is here to test your intellect and knowledge.
The game consists of 15 questions, but you have 4 lifelines to help you on your way. Put all those random facts and trivia you’ve collected over the years to good use, and choose the correct answer of four until you reach the final question and turn your effort into a million play dollars. Remember that in the end your intellect and knowledge are the keys to success. So the real question is “Can you reach a million?”
